RRB NTPC Preparation Tips 2025 for Mathematics
This section carries 30 questions in the first stage CBT and 35 questions in the second stage CBT. Questions are asked from Number System, Decimals, Fractions, LCM, HCF, Ratio and Proportions, Percentage, Mensuration, Time and Work, Time and Distance, Simple and Compound Interest, Profit and Loss, Elementary Algebra, Geometry and Trigonometry, Elementary Statistics, etc. The tips to crack the exam are given below:
- Candidates should work on their basic concepts. Once they have developed command over these topics, switch to shortcuts or tricks for quick calculations
- For increasing speed, candidates must focus on short-cut techniques of solving questions
- Candidates must solve previous years’ RRB NTPC question papers

Yes, there is a minimum qualifying cut off in RRB NTPC exam. The minimum qualifying marks for CBT 1 and 2 are below:
General, EWS: 40 per cent
OBC and SC: 30 per cent
ST: 25 %
The first stage CBT of RRB NTPC comprises questions from General Awareness, Mathematics, and General Intelligence and Reasoning. The test paper carries a total of 100 objective-type multiple-choice questions. The first stage CBT is qualifying in nature. The test carries 100 marks. The exam is held for 90 minutes (120 minutes for PwBD candidates accompanied by scribe). The structure of RRB NTPC exam pattern for CBT 1 is given below.
Sections | Number of questions |
General Awareness | 40 |
Mathematics | 30 |
General Intelligence and Reasoning | 30 |
Total | 100 |

RRB Group D is the entry-level job in the Indian railway while RRB NTPC comes under the category of group C jobs, which are next to Group D posts. For RRB Group D posts, the educational qualification required is a Class 10th pass. For RRB NTPC undergraduate posts, candidates must have passed Class 12th. The posts announced under RRB Group D are Track Maintainer Grade-IV, Helper/Assistant in various technical departments (Electrical, Mechanical and S&T departments), Pointsman, etc. The posts announced under RRB NTPC are Junior Clerk cum Typist, Accounts Clerk cum Typist, Junior Time Keeper, Trains Clerk, Commercial cum Ticket Clerk, Traffic Assistant, Goods Guard, Senior Commercial cum Ticket Clerk, Senior Clerk cum Typist, Junior Account Assistant cum Typist, Senior Time Keeper, Commercial Apprentice, and Station Master.

Yes, each post has its own medical standard (A?2, B?2, C?2, etc.). You must meet the medical requirements for every post you prefer. The post-wise medical standard is given below.
Post Name | Medical Standards |
---|---|
Commercial Apprentice (CA) | B2 |
Station Master | A2 |
Goods Guard | A2 |
Junior Accounts Assistant Cum Typist | C2 |
Senior Clerk-Cum-typist | C2 |
Senior Commercial cum Ticket Clerk | B2 |
Senior Time Keeper | C2 |
Traffic Assistant | A2 |
Commercial cum Ticket Clerk | B2 |
Accounts Clerk Cum Typist | C2 |
Junior Clerk Cum Typist | C2 |
Junior Time Keeper | C2 |
Trains Clerk | A3 |

The final RRB NTPC post allotment depends on the CBT 1 and 2 scores, order of post preference, availability of vacancies in chosen zones. Candidates are required to enter their RRB NTPC post preferences while filling the application form. The eligibility attached to various posts are different.
